Dusting off my reviewer cap, getting back into the swing of things.
First off, it's nice to see how you've grown as a writer. I remember my earliest critique of the show was that you relied heavily on punctuation to show emotion which took me out of the story. Now, you're relying on the dialog.
JENNY (V.O.) It’s strange...I have memories of Harlan...but it’s like I don’t remember his face, his voice, and not even the way he made me feel, and the way he made me feel was that...there was actually a chance that I would overcome this drinking addiction...but now that he’s gone...I just don’t know...
In that I see a lot of progress and props to MJ for stepping up as editor. She helped the show a great deal with grammar and things like that.
In terms of story, we've always known this was your strong point. You're great at creating storylines and it really shows off here. Having Jenny's dad come back? Really excited to see more of her history and the part he played in her drinking.
I loved Holly's reveal to Bennett. The "sperm...egg...baby" line was cute and funny. What struck me as weird was Bennett referring to the baby as a mistake and Holly not saying anything about that.The scene is about them loving each other no matter what and the "mistake" slip up going unnoticed sort of undermines that.
And baby crazy! Alyson is also pregnant! Will there be baby showers? I hope so because there are great opportunities to bring out cutesey and fun situations.
Jenny has been a tug of war for me. In the beginning I thought she was okay but it irritates me how she doesn't seem to have any self actualization. She acknowledges her drinking problem but it's still implied that other forces are causing her to do that. I think one way to help is to have her come to things on her own instead of having the other characters tell her. Like the scene at Harlan's grave. I think it would be nice to have Jenny just say that the addiction is her own fault. These are her choices. I also think she should go back to rehab because she's dealing with her addiction through avoidance which will only lead to relapse. Summary: I think Jenny just needs to find her own strength. That's the only way she'll recover.
Overall, though, I like where this show is going. Still can't believe that Harland is dead. Boo. But you're giving me some great plot developments when this could fall into stale territory. Great job on your part. Just be mindful of Jenny's development because I don't think she's made that much progress and it's starting to wear on me.
